Output 038323fda316f07b8a38dc194564f7e689000a3ba8967224521f4eeb1a0cbff0:2

value
464426
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af0ff4933b8035e83649bfbb811cc308b3139b0 OP_EQUAL
address
3HGsVwAXKyFAxApzsp2CAh2xicR6aHB1uw
transaction
038323fda316f07b8a38dc194564f7e689000a3ba8967224521f4eeb1a0cbff0
spent
true